From cc54889cd58322b8766525f43cc1f7cb52e4692e Mon Sep 17 00:00:00 2001 From: Bill Wendling Date: Sat, 16 Feb 2013 23:41:36 +0000 Subject: [PATCH] The transform is: (or (bool?A:B),(bool?C:D)) --> (bool?(or A,C):(or B,D)) By the time the OR is visited, both the SELECTs have been visited and not optimized and the OR itself hasn't been transformed so we do this transform in the hopes that the new ORs will be optimized. The transform is explicitly disabled for vector-selects until "codegen matures to handle them better".
